LONDON (AP) - Britain's Ministry of Defense says Prince Harry isbeing withdrawn from Afghanistan.
Chief of the Defense Staff Air Chief Marshal Jock Stirrup
confirmed Friday that the army is pulling Harry out of Afghanistan
after news of his deployment there was leaked.
Harry, third in line to the British throne, has been serving on
the front line with an army unit in Helmand, one of Afghanistan's
most lawless and barren provinces since mid-December.
